Certain Corporate Events. (A) If a transaction or event that constitutes a Fundamental Change or a Make-Whole Fundamental Change occurs, regardless of whether a Holder has the right to require the Issuer to repurchase the Notes pursuant to Section 8.01(a) in connection with such transaction or event, all or any portion of a Holder’s Notes may be surrendered for exchange at any time from or after the effective date of such transaction and ending on the second Scheduled Trading Day preceding the Fundamental Change Repurchase Date (in the case of transaction constituting a Fundamental Change) or the 35th Trading Day following the effective date of such transaction (in the case of a transaction that constitutes a Make-Whole Fundamental Change that is not also a Fundamental Change).
